Mt. Pulag National Park will be temporarily opened on March 26-27 for athletes participating in the Altitude Obstacle Course Race World Series-Asia.

The event is an Asia Qualifier Event of the 2022 World OCR Altitude Race Championship to be held in Morocco in July 2022.

According to the Pilipinas Obstacles Sports Federation, 300 people are expected to go to Mt. Pulag for the event. Some 250 of which are participants while the rest are organizers and support staff. There will be 100 participants on the first day and 150 on the second day. The number is in consideration of the daily carrying capacity limit of the Mt. Pulag National Park.

Department of Environment and Natural Resources-CAR Assistant Regional Executive Director for Technical Services, For. Maximo Soriano, Jr. assured that organizers of the event went through the process of securing permission from the Protected Area Management Board.

"Rest assured that guidelines and conditions (set by the PAMB) will be strictly monitored in coordination with the different concerned agencies," he added.

He noted that allowing the conduct of the event is not only a decision made by the DENR but of community people themselves who had participation in the decision-making process.

The POSF assured that the participants will stick to the existing trails and will not open any new trail. Cleanup and restoration activities will also be conducted in accordance with the Mitigation and Restoration Plan submitted to the PAMB.

After the event, Mt. Pulag will again be closed to tourists and will remain open only for locals.

The PAMB has yet to issue a resolution opening the Mt. Pulag for tourists subject to the guidelines of the Inter-Agency Task Force.
